当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

什么叫对象存储,深入解析对象存储,技术原理与应用场景全面解读

什么叫对象存储,深入解析对象存储,技术原理与应用场景全面解读

对象存储是一种存储管理数据的方式,将数据以对象形式存储,包含数据、元数据及唯一标识符。本文深入解析对象存储的技术原理,涵盖其数据结构、访问控制等,并全面解读其在云计算、...

对象存储是一种存储管理数据的方式,将数据以对象形式存储,包含数据、元数据及唯一标识符。本文深入解析对象存储的技术原理,涵盖其数据结构、访问控制等,并全面解读其在云计算、大数据等领域的应用场景。

随着互联网和大数据时代的到来,数据存储需求呈现出爆炸式增长,传统的文件存储和块存储方式已无法满足海量数据存储的需求,对象存储作为一种新型的存储技术,逐渐成为业界关注的焦点,本文将深入解析对象存储的概念、技术原理、应用场景等,帮助读者全面了解对象存储。

什么是对象存储?

对象存储是一种基于对象的存储技术,将数据以对象的形式存储在存储系统中,对象存储系统主要由对象、元数据、存储节点和访问控制四部分组成。

1、对象:对象是存储的基本单元,由数据内容(Body)、元数据(Metadata)和唯一标识符(ID)组成,数据内容可以是任意类型的数据,如文本、图片、视频等;元数据描述了对象的基本属性,如创建时间、修改时间、存储位置等;唯一标识符用于区分不同的对象。

2、元数据:元数据是对对象属性的描述,包括对象类型、创建时间、修改时间、存储位置、访问权限等,元数据有助于提高数据检索效率和存储空间的利用率。

3、存储节点:存储节点是对象存储系统中的基本存储单元,负责存储对象数据和元数据,存储节点可以是物理服务器、虚拟机或分布式存储系统。

什么叫对象存储,深入解析对象存储,技术原理与应用场景全面解读

4、访问控制:访问控制用于限制用户对对象的访问权限,确保数据安全,访问控制策略可以根据用户角色、访问类型、访问时间等因素进行配置。

对象存储的技术原理

1、数据分片:对象存储系统将数据进行分片,将大文件拆分成多个小文件存储在多个存储节点上,数据分片可以提高数据存储的可靠性和扩展性。

2、数据冗余:对象存储系统采用数据冗余技术,如副本、校验和等,确保数据不因单个存储节点的故障而丢失,数据冗余可以提高数据存储的可靠性和可用性。

3、分布式存储:对象存储系统采用分布式存储技术,将数据分散存储在多个存储节点上,分布式存储可以提高数据存储的扩展性和性能。

4、负载均衡:对象存储系统通过负载均衡技术,合理分配请求到不同的存储节点,提高系统性能和可用性。

什么叫对象存储,深入解析对象存储,技术原理与应用场景全面解读

5、数据检索:对象存储系统提供高效的数据检索机制,支持按对象ID、元数据等条件进行检索,数据检索效率取决于存储系统的索引结构和查询优化策略。

对象存储的应用场景

1、云计算:对象存储是云计算基础设施的重要组成部分,为云服务提供商提供海量数据存储和访问服务。

2、大数据:对象存储可以存储海量数据,满足大数据分析、处理和存储的需求。

3、数字媒体:对象存储适用于存储大量的图片、视频、音频等数字媒体文件,提高媒体文件的访问速度和可靠性。

4、企业文件存储:对象存储可以为企业提供高效、安全的文件存储解决方案,满足企业内部文件共享和协作的需求。

什么叫对象存储,深入解析对象存储,技术原理与应用场景全面解读

5、物联网:对象存储可以存储大量的物联网设备数据,为物联网应用提供数据存储和访问服务。

对象存储作为一种新型的存储技术,具有数据存储量大、扩展性强、可靠性和可用性高等优点,随着云计算、大数据等技术的快速发展,对象存储将在更多领域得到应用,本文对对象存储的概念、技术原理和应用场景进行了深入解析,希望能为广大读者提供有益的参考。

黑狐家游戏

发表评论

最新文章